Obituary of Patricia A. Carroll
Patricia Ann Carroll, a lifelong resident of Ridgewood, Queens, passed away peacefully on March 16, 2026, just one day shy of her 88th birthday.
She was predeceased by her parents, Charles and Catherine Carroll; her brother, Charles Carroll; and her sister-in-law, Carolyn Carroll.
A true New Yorker through and through, Pat took great pride in her community. She was a devoted parishioner of St. Matthias Church, where she generously gave her time as a volunteer. She enjoyed a distinguished 40-year career with Equitable Life before her retirement and found great joy in movies, Broadway theater, and traveling. Above all, she cherished the time she spent with her family and friends, who were the center of her life.
She is survived by her loving nieces and nephews: Patty, Jim, Kevin, Melanie, Tom, Sherri, Richard, Vanessa, Matthew, Michael, Audrey, Ryder, Alex, Maddy, Mason, Dean, and Jett. She was the cherished godmother of Jim and Tracy; a devoted family matriarch to cousins Ruth, Kathleen, Michael, Linda, Katie, Mike, Ben, Henry, Mary, Janet, Sheila, Andrea, Michael, Troy, and Patty; and was deeply loved by countless friends whose lives she touched.
Her strength and unwavering devotion to family will be remembered always.
